Where do i get my hair changed on osrs? The Hairdresser can change players’ hair colour and style for 1,000 coins. He is located in western Falador, north of the bank. For male characters, either beard or hairstyle will cost 1,000 coins. Since female characters cannot have beards, their haircuts will cost 2,000 coins.
Where can I change my hair in RuneScape? The Hairdresser can change a player’s hairstyle. The hairdresser does not charge for new hairstyles. He is located in north-west Falador, near the mace shop. Alternatively, the player can click to the “Worn Equipment” tab, then “Customisation” and select the Avatar, then the Hairstyles option.
Where can I change my appearance Osrs? If you leave Falador through the south gate and head towards the Crafting Guild, you’ll find the Make-over Mage. For a fee of 3000gp you can change your appearance: this includes your skin color, hairstyles and default clothing. You can even change your gender!

Does your hair fall out when you have radiotherapy?
Hair loss is a common side effect of radiotherapy. But unlike hair loss during chemotherapy, it only causes hair loss in the area being treated. Ask your care team to show you exactly where your hair is likely to fall out. Your hair will usually start to fall out 2 to 3 weeks after treatment starts.

How long after getting hair dyed should you shampoo?
“After having your hair colored, wait a full 72 hours before shampooing,” says Eva Scrivo, a hairstylist in New York City. “It takes up to three days for the cuticle layer to fully close, which traps the color molecule, allowing for longer lasting hair color.”

Why does hair grow out of a mole?
Because the normal skin cells that make up a mole are healthy, hair growth may continue as normal. The follicle produces the hair, not the actual mole. The hair then breaks through the surface of the mole just as it would through any other skin cell. It’s not unusual to see one or multiple hairs growing out of a mole.
